Obituary for Geraldine Masse

Geraldine (Walker) Masse, 79, of Ludington, passed away peacefully, surrounded by family, on Wednesday, June 21, 2017 at home.

Geraldine was born on May 16, 1938 in Charlevoix; daughter of the late George and Susie Case. She was the oldest of twelve siblings.

On April 20, 1957, she married Bruce Masse in Charlevoix. Together they went on to have six children. She was a homemaker and most happy when she was surrounded by family. She was also an Elder of the Little Traverse Bay Band of Odawa Indians and a longtime charter member of the First Baptist Church of Ludington, as well as the treasurer. She loved to go to the casino. She enjoyed sailing with her husband during his time at work as Captain aboard the SS Badger Lake Michigan carferry. She also enjoyed many trips to Grand Marias with her family.

Geraldine is survived by her children, sons Donald, Richard, Russell Masse of Ludington; and daughters Deborah (Franklin) Nord, Rhonda (Paul) Babcock, Suzanna (Kevin) Castonia of Ludington and Paula Masse of Tarpon Springs, Florida; 17 grandchildren; twenty five great-grandchildren; sisters Georgianna (Larry) Comstock of Ludington, Bernadine Campbell of Kingsford, Lucille LaFreniere of Munising and Angeline (Randall) Castie of Lumberton, Texas; brothers: Benjamin Case, Louis (Staci) case, Donald (Helen) Case of Ludington and Bernard (Janice) Case of West Seneca, New York and numerous nieces and nephews.

She was preceded in death by her parents, husband, and brothers Melvyn, Herbert and Silas Case.

A funeral service will be held on Monday, June 26, 2017 at 11 a.m. at Oak Grove Funeral Home of Ludington, with Pastor Tom Thomas officiating. A one-hour visitation prior to the service will begin at 10 a.m. A graveside service will take place at Lakeview Cemetery, directly following a time of fellowship in the Oak Grove Family Room. Memorial contributions in memory of Geraldine may be directed to the First Baptist Church of Ludington. The family would like to extend a special thank you to Harbor Hospice for the compassionate care that was given.
